Canon Philippines
-
Lifestyle
SM Megamall Bright and Begins Santa’s Crytal Castle
SM Megamall will open the door of Santa’s Crystal Castle at the Mega Fashion Mall. Santa’s Crystal Castle will feature a 40-feet Christmas Tree inspired…
Read More »